✨ A hippo with a dream. A mouse with a worry. A friendship that takes flight. ✨Gertrude Hippopotamus is adventurous, daring, and full of big ideas. Her best friend, Sid the mouse, is a little more cautious. But when Gertrude decides she wants to do something truly impossible-learn how to fly-the pair set off on a whirlwind journey that takes them all the way to Paris and high into the clouds above the Eiffel Tower!Told in charming rhyme and brought to life with vibrant, playful illustrations, Gertrude and Sid is a heartwarming tale of courage, imagination, and the magic of friendship.
